Ok, I heard from Sweet Vinyl, and there is a way to connect with a built-in phono stage.
From the diagram they sent me, you connect your TT to the preamp's phono stage, then connect your pre's Aux/Rec Out to the SC's Line In. Then, connect the SC's Line Out to the Aux/Rec In of the preamp. My C2300 has a "Server" connection with "Rec" as a secondary label. I'm guessing that's what I should use to complete the connections if I get a SC-1 or 2. This scenario means 2 extra pair of interconnects, but I won't have to buy any because I have unused AQ King Cobra and Kimber Hero hanging around.
